Croslite™ is a proprietary closed-cell resin material developed by Crocs. It is known for being lightweight, durable, odor-resistant, and providing excellent cushioning and support.

Gently hand-wash the polyester liner using cold water and a mild soap. Do not scrub harshly. Rinse well, gently squeeze out excess water, and allow to air dry completely. Avoid machine washing or drying.
Regularly clean both the Croslite™ exterior and the fuzzy liner as described in the Care & Maintenance section. Ensure they are fully dry before wearing again. You can also sprinkle a small amount of baking soda inside the clogs overnight to absorb odors, then shake it out.
